前端外包优质服务商云客秀

我们凭借着对品牌的深刻理念,互联网营销趋势的敏锐洞察,帮助企业通过互联网建立优势。

当前位置:
首页>
荆州网站建设

青岛网站开发过程中遇到的兼容性问题怎么解决?

  • 2024-12-27

云客秀建站微信小程序抖音小程序,百度小程序,支付宝小程序,app,erp,crm系统开发定制

1710954334805931.jpg


青岛网站开发过程中遇到的兼容性问题通常涉及不同浏览器和设备的显示一致性。以下是一些解决兼容性问题的常见方法:

1. 使用CSS媒体查询(Media Queries):
通过媒体查询,你可以针对不同的设备宽度、分辨率和其他媒体特征编写不同的CSS规则,以确保网站在不同设备上的显示效果一致。

2. 跨浏览器测试:
在网站开发过程中,进行跨浏览器测试是非常重要的。确保你的网站在主流浏览器(如Chrome、Firefox、Safari、Edge等)以及不同版本中都能正常工作。

3. 响应式设计:
使用响应式设计原则,确保网站的内容和布局能够根据设备的大小自适应调整。这可以通过使用CSS的响应式布局技术来实现。

4. 使用HTML5和CSS3的跨浏览器支持库:
比如Modernizr,它可以帮助你检测浏览器对某些HTML5和CSS3特性的支持情况,并提供相应的Polyfill或替代方案。

5. 避免使用过时的技术:
尽量避免使用已经过时或不常用的技术,因为这些技术可能在某些旧版本浏览器或非主流浏览器中无法正常工作。

6. 使用浏览器兼容性插件或工具:
例如Browserstack、Sauce Labs等,这些工具可以帮助你模拟不同浏览器和设备的环境,以便进行测试。

7. 遵循W3C标准:
确保你的HTML、CSS和JavaScript代码遵循W3C标准,这样可以提高代码在不同浏览器中的兼容性。

8. 更新软件和插件:
确保你使用的开发工具、框架和插件都是最新版本,因为新版本通常会包含对最新浏览器和设备特性的支持。

9. 反馈和用户测试:
让真实用户测试你的网站,收集反馈,并根据用户体验进行调整和优化。

10. 使用CSS Reset或Normalize.css:
CSS Reset可以帮助消除不同浏览器之间的默认样式差异,而Normalize.css则提供了一种更现代的方法来标准化浏览器样式。

解决兼容性问题通常需要耐心和细致的工作,需要不断地测试、调整和优化。确保你的网站在尽可能多的设备和浏览器上都能正常工作,可以为用户提供更好的体验。
菜单